Height and Adjustability
Height adjustment is a key feature in both fans, but they differ in their range and operation. The Hurricane Pro can be adjusted from 39 inches to 54 inches, providing substantial height flexibility for tailored airflow. In comparison, the Lasko fan adjusts from 32 inches to 47 inches, offering slightly less range but still ensuring that users can set it to their preferred height. Both fans also feature tilt adjustments, but the Hurricane fan’s greater height may be better suited for larger spaces or for use alongside air conditioning units, while the Lasko fan’s adjustability caters well to smaller rooms.
Control Features
The control features of these two fans highlight a significant difference in user experience. The Hurricane Pro relies on manual controls, offering straightforward operation for users who prefer simplicity. Conversely, the Lasko fan comes equipped with electronic controls and a convenient remote, allowing for operation from a distance. This remote control feature enhances usability, especially for individuals who may want to adjust settings from their bed or couch. The inclusion of a timer on the Lasko fan, which can be set for up to four hours, adds a level of convenience that the Hurricane fan does not offer.
Safety and Durability
Safety is an essential consideration for any electrical appliance, and both fans are built with durability in mind. The Hurricane Pro features a rugged all-metal body and heavy-duty aluminum blades, ensuring its longevity in various environments. Conversely, the Lasko fan is ETL listed, incorporating Lasko’s Blue Plug technology which cuts off power upon detecting potential electrical faults. This added safety feature may provide peace of mind for users concerned about electrical safety, particularly in family homes. Overall, while both fans are durable, the Lasko fan offers an additional layer of safety, which may be a deciding factor for many buyers.
